The popular band Lyapis Trubetskoy was prohibited a performance in Pskov (Russia) due to the complaint of the local Communist Party members. They suppose the videos and songs of the new album "Matreshka" produce Russia's image in an unflattering and miserable way.

the M-10 Russian "highway"

Believe it or not, one of the busiest highways of Russia connecting Moscow and Saint-Petersburg has 3 lanes and driving from Saint-Petersburg to Moscow takes from 7 to 12 hours depending on traffic jams.

The 50/50  state / private -owned company has been building the other highway M-11 going round the major towns in order to avoid traffic jams … since 2006… The notorious daily traffic jam at Vyshny Volochek may take from 1 to 5 hours and entrenches upon hundreds of people's time.
